as hathway uses Cable modem, the connection will be
Hathway modem====> wireless router======> computer/s
there are variety or Wireless router which can cater your needs.
i will suggest going for b/g - type router & if you put-off extra buks go for n-routers
can choose between Linksys, netgear or D-Link,
 
The only advantage you get with a "N" router is you get better wireless speed on your home network so it's good for file sharing among your home computer.Otherwise a b/g is good enough as ultimately your "ISP" speed is important.

if you are using hathway in Pune, i know for sure that they provide static IP addresses.
You will need to configure your router with the static IP's provided by hathway.
so 1st find out those IP's, then logon to the router configuration page and typically depending on the router model/manufacturer there will a configuration page where you can enter the static IP info.

Here is another suggestion to find your IP, check your computer IP address settings, your static IP might be there....
